The Contributing Factors on Nurse Job Satisfaction during COVID-19 Pandemic: A Scooping Review Acik Wijayanti; Yulian Wiji Utami; Laily Yuliatun

Abstract

A bad work environment due to the COVID-19 pandemic could cause losses for nurses, such as low levels of job satisfaction and nurse intention to leave the nursing profession. This review aimed to identify factors that might contribute nurse job satisfaction during the COVID-19 pandemic. The Researches conducted a scooping review method by identifying the article from four databases as ScienceDirect, ProQuest, Ebsco, and PubMed from March 2019 until August 2021. The articles were selected through a PRISMA flow diagram based on inclusion and exclusion criteria that have been determined. Moreover, this article used the keywords -job satisfaction-, -nursing care-, and -the COVID-19 pandemic-.they found 20 out of 1012 articles that were selected based on inclusion and exclusion criteria. The analysis result then categorized the factors that could affect nurse job satisfaction into two factors: internal factors and external factors. The internal factor consists of psychological aspects, time management, communication, physical condition, and human resource. Meanwhile, the external factor consists of a system and support. The positive factors could be improved to maximize nurse job satisfaction and minimize negative factors. Abstrak: Kondisi lingkungan kerja yang buruk akibat pandemi COVID-19 dapat menyebabkan kerugian bagi perawat, seperti tingkat kepuasan kerja yang rendah dan perawat memiliki niat untuk meninggalkan profesi keperawatan. THE EFFECTIVENESS OF PROVIDING HAND WASHING REMINDER ALARM ON HAND HYGIENE COMPLIANCE AMONG HEALTH WORKERS Masitah, Putri Dewi; Ningrum, Evi Harwiati; Yuliatun, Laily

Abstract

Based on data on quality indicators, the achievement in the last three months in the Kerinci Room of RSSA Malang is 63% with the standard set at ≥85%. One of the efforts that can be made is to provide an audio-based hand washing reminder alarm device. Giving reminder alarms can affect health workers' hand hygiene compliance. This study aims to determine the effectiveness of giving hand washing reminder alarms on tabgan hygiene compliance in health workers in the Kerinci Room, RSSA Malang. This study used quasy experimental method with one group pretest-posttest. The sampling technique was purposive sampling with a sample of 9 respondents. This community service instrument uses a hand washing audit form. The data were analyzed with the average result before the intervention was 80.6% and after the intervention was 96.4%. These results prove that there is a difference in the average hand hygiene compliance of health workers before and after being given a hand washing reminder alarm, obtained a p value of 0.026. Health workers in the Kerinci Room have hand hygiene compliance including less because the value is less than the predetermined standard. Therefore, efforts need to be made to improve hand hygiene compliance by providing audio-based hand washing reminder alarms.

Peer educator’s role in sharing sexuality and reproductive health information among adolescents Fevriasanty, Fransiska Imavike; Yuliatun, Laily; Merdikawati, Ayut

Abstract

Introduction: Adolescents, driven by their curiosity, are often inclined to explore new experiences, including premarital sexual behavior. The prevalence of such behavior among teenagers increases the risk of unwanted pregnancies. A lack of comprehensive information on sexuality and reproductive health contributes to the likelihood of engaging in risky sexual activities. Peer educators are considered effective in delivering crucial information on these topics. This study aims to evaluate the role of peer educators in providing sexuality and reproductive health education to adolescents. Method: This study employed a one-group pretest-posttest design, conducted at SMAN Taruna Nala Malang with a sample of 60 students. Due to the non-normal distribution of the data, the Wilcoxon statistical test was used for analysis. Results: The statistical analysis yielded a P-value of 0.329, indicating no significant difference between the pre-test and post-test results before and after the intervention. The lack of significance may be attributed to the peer educators' proficiency in delivering the information. Conclusions: There is a need to strengthen reproductive health education for high school students by integrating it into the academic curriculum. This approach can serve as an early intervention to prevent premarital sexual behavior among adolescents. Keywords: adolescent; peer educator; reproductive health; sexuality
Mind-body training and progressive muscle relaxation therapy on nurse with burnout syndrome Rahmayanti, Asih Devi; Putra, Kuswantoro Rusca; Yuliatun, Laily

Abstract

Background: Nurse burnout could affect nurse's professional competence. Either physical or emotional burnout was related to an ineffective individual coping and emotional intelligence. The nurse burnout could be coped with a direct intervention on the individuals who practically focused on the mind and body system.Purposes: This research was aimed to identify the effects of mind and body-based therapies (MBT and PMR) for nurse burnout.Methods: This research was quasi-experimental with two groups pretest-posttest design. The sample of this study was 50 nurses in the medical-surgical wards who were divided into intervention MBT and PMR with a simple random sampling technique. Collecting data using burnout syndrome measurements on nurses applied pre and post-intervention, which was analyzed by Wilcoxon and Mann-Whitney test.Results: The mean value of the burnout subscale decreased significantly (emotional exhaustion and depersonalization) and increased (personal accomplishment) after the MBT and PMR programs (p<0.05). The comparison of effect between the two intervention groups on nurse burnout syndrome found no significant positive difference in the mean scores (p>0.05). Conclusions: Mind body-based therapies (MBT and PMR) could reduce burnout syndrome significantly.
The Influence of Obesity on Polycystic Ovary Syndrome Rates in Women of Reproductive Age in East Java Qomariyah, Durrotul; Hariyanti, Tita; Yuliatun, Laily

Abstract

Polycystic Ovary Syndrome (PCOS) is a hormonal disorder distinguished by irregular menstrual cycles, elevated androgen levels, and the presence of polycystic ovaries, impacting approximately 4-18% of women of reproductive age.  This condition can lead to infertility, with obesity exacerbating its manifestations by elevating testosterone levels and contributing to insulin resistance.  Various factors, including dietary habits and a sedentary lifestyle, play a significant role in the prevalence of obesity, particularly in Indonesia.  This research aims to explore the potential relationship between obesity, physical activity, and dietary habits concerning the prevalence of PCOS among women of reproductive age in East Java.  A quantitative research design has been employed, utilizing a cross-sectional approach.  The study comprises two distinct groups: one consisting of women diagnosed with PCOS and another comprising healthy women.  The sampling method used is purposive sampling.  The research instrument includes demographic questionnaires, Body Mass Index (BMI) calculations, dietary assessments, and the Global Physical Activity Questionnaire (GPAQ).  Data analysis was conducted using SPSS version 21.  The findings indicated that the obesity emerged as the most significant independent factor influencing the likelihood of PCOS occurrence (p=0.000).  The Exponent Beta (Exp. B) value, calculated at 31.62, reveals that women with obesity are at a 31-fold increased risk of developing PCOS compared to their non-obese counterparts.  In conclusion, there is a significant association between obesity, physical activity, and dietary habits and the occurrence of PCOS among women of childbearing age in East Java

Evaluating Factors Related to the Incidence and Severity of Dyspnea in Patients with Human Immunodeficiency Virus (HIV) Sari, Dewi Purnama; Fatma, Endah Panca Lidya; Putri, Irenne Sekar; Yuliatun, Laily; Dewi, Elvira Sari; Arifin, Yusuf; Japar, Salimah

Abstract

Shortness of breath, known as dyspnea, is a symptom that affects 40 to 70% of patients with HIV/AIDS during their hospital stays. Nonetheless, the prevalence and severity of dyspnea among individuals attending outpatient clinics remain inadequately understood. Evaluating dyspnea in the outpatient care setting is essential for preventing further complications and enhancing the quality of life for these patients. This study aims to assess the factors associated with the incidence and severity of dyspnea in individuals diagnosed with HIV in an outpatient context. Additionally, it examines the demographic characteristics of the study population. A cross-sectional observational study was conducted across 68 HIV outpatients. The incidence and severity of dyspnea were evaluated utilizing the Modified Borg Scale (MBS), and bivariate analyses were conducted. The results showed that among 64 individuals (94.1%), 64 exhibited dyspnea. The severity of dyspnea was categorized as follows: no breathlessness (4; 5.9%), very slight (8; 11.8%), very mild (15; 22.1%), mild (10; 14.7%), moderate (11; 16.2%), somewhat severe (7; 10.3%), severe (11; 16.2%), and very severe (2; 2.9%). Statistical analysis revealed no significant association between demographic factors and the incidence of dyspnea (p > 0.05), nor was there a correlation between demographic characteristics and the severity of dyspnea (p > 0.05). In conclusion, the Modified Borg Scale, which incorporates the 6-minute walking test as an assessment tool, can objectively identify and monitor the risk for more severe respiratory complications, even among patients without a prior diagnosis of pulmonary comorbidities.

The Effect of Interpersonal Communication Skills, Social Support, and Coping Strategy on Resilience in Master of Nursing Students Who Work on Thesis Munawaroh, Lailiyatul; Hayati, Yati Sri; Yuliatun, Laily

Abstract

The majority of Master of Nursing Students are experiencing moderate to high levels of stress. Especially while working on their thesis. High-stress levels in nursing students can make them vulnerable to mental health disorders. One of the interventions to solve this problem is by building their resilience. Several previous studies related to resilience in nursing students focus more on undergraduate students. This study aims to analyze factors related to resilience in a master of nursing students in one of the state universities in East Java who are working on a thesis and see the fit of the resilience model. This study used a cross-sectional design with a total sampling technique. The minimum sample size is 10x the number of exogenous variables studied. There are 6 exogenous variables in this study so the minimum sample size is 60 respondents. The sample in this study amounted to 63 respondents. Univariate analysis in this study was carried out by analyzing numerical data using mean, median, and standard deviation values. Meanwhile, for categorical data, proportion analysis is used. Multivariate analysis was carried out using Partial Least Square (PLS) using SmartPLS 4. The result of this study shows p-values for X3 and Y, X5 and Y, X6 and Y, X1 and X6, X4 and X6 are below 0,05. So it can be concluded that interpersonal communication skills, social support, and coping strategies are positively related to resilience. Spirituality and physical health were not related to resilience but were positively related to coping strategies. Meanwhile, emotional intelligence is not related to either of them. The resilience model is a good fit. Further research by improving the research design is needed to support the results of this study.
